[0003] In the prior art, when biopsy puncture is performed on a patient with tumor tissue in the lung, imaging equipment (such as CT) is used to image the patient's lung, and the puncture position, puncture angle and puncture depth are confirmed under the guidance of the imaging equipment. Then the patient held his breath, and the medical staff held a biopsy device to puncture and sample the tumor tissue in the patient's lungs. However, when the patient held his breath, the expansion degree of the chest cavity was inconsistent with the expansion degree of the lung imaging, which would cause the puncture angle and Deviations in puncture depth may even lead to sampling failure and cause conflicts between doctors and patients. In addition, whether the medical staff has rich clinical experience also affects the success rate of puncture sampling. Based on the above problems, a medical oncology puncture positioning device is urgently needed to avoid the expansion of the patient's thoracic cavity. Abstract

The invention belongs to the technical field of medical equipment, and particularly relates to a medical oncology puncture positioning device which comprises a positioning bottom shell, a transverse angle adjusting mechanism, a longitudinal angle adjusting mechanism, a longitudinal angle adjusting mechanism and a positioning mechanism. The vertical angle adjusting mechanism is assembled on the transverse angle adjusting mechanism; the depth adjusting mechanism is assembled on the vertical angle adjusting mechanism; the expansion limiting mechanism is assembled on the positioning bottom shell; wherein a biopsy device used in cooperation with the depth adjusting mechanism is placed in the depth adjusting mechanism, and the transverse angle adjusting mechanism is operated. The thoracic cavity expansion amplitude of a patient can be limited, it can be guaranteed that the thoracic cavity expansion amplitude of the patient is consistent, meanwhile, the biopsy device can be accurately guided conveniently, and the success rate of puncture sampling is increased.

technical field [0001] The invention belongs to the technical field of medical equipment, and in particular relates to a puncture and positioning device for medical oncology. Background technique [0002] Soft tissue tumor is a disease that seriously endangers human health and life. In recent years, the incidence has gradually increased, and the age of onset has gradually decreased. Early detection, correct diagnosis, and timely treatment have an important impact on prognosis. With the continuous improvement of inspection methods and methods, the accuracy of diagnosis has gradually increased, but there are still a large number of tumors that do not have typical imaging characteristics, making it difficult to diagnose. The correct diagnosis requires a combination of clinical, imaging and pathology. Among them, pathological diagnosis plays a key role in the choice of treatment plan. Needle biopsy using biopsy device is the main way to obtain pathological diagnosis. [0003]...
